I am puzzled with what is happening here, I created some pockets in order to create holes that go directly through the sides of the cylinder.

I was unable to use map to face so I did it directly and the pockets are not going in straight as desired, they have an angle.

I cannot find a relevant option that addresses this.

Mere guessing: You probably should have centered your disk around the origin and create the sketches on the appropriate main planes with an offset in z. For further recommendations you should upload the file.

duckmug wrote: Tue Jun 15, 2021 2:06 am Is there a way though to align a wire (or even a sketch) to a cylinder side face perfectly without doing it manually?
You can attach a sketch to the surface if you have an additional point, but be careful with topological naming problems, because that's generated geometry and may cause problems if the cylinder isn't the first primitive in the body.

You can further attach the circle with mode FrenetTB to the upper or lower edge, which would require an additional vertical offset.

And you can attach the circle with mode Normal to edge to the upper or lower edge, which would require an additional vertical offset and a rotation around x or y of 90°. With the MapPath property you can then move the circle around the cylinder.
